The Ríos-Caledonia Adobe is a historic house in San Miguel, California. Built in 1835 by Petronilo Ríos, the adobe is a California Historical Landmark. Today, the Ríos-Caledonia Adobe is open to the public as a house museum and library. is situated 1 mile southwest of Jazzy Town Park.
